Can Expired Diapers Be Used. diapers do not technically expire in the sense that they would become unsafe to use. is it safe to use old diapers and do diapers expire once they’re opened? although diapers don’t technically expire, you should use them within two years of buying them to make the best use of them. For example, diapers last years when stored correctly, but after two years, you may see the effects of expired diapers in their performance. while diapers don’t actually expire in the classical sense, they do have a general shelf life. However, they can deteriorate over time, losing their absorbency and elasticity. while diapers don't have a strict expiration date, their effectiveness can diminish over time.
